I turn the pumps and light off and when the water settles I use a vaster to slowly squeeze food onto it. Problem is that most of it still falls off.
Are there any tips and tricks when feeding smaller pieces?

I feed my LPS the way you do, and once the enough food hits the tentacles they retract with the food they caught... I you want to feed more you can wait for the tentacles to come out again... I feed small phyto, cyclopeeze so size isnt a problem

Mine isn't actually releasing its sweepers. Is there a way to induce it?

usually they will extend their sweepers when they sense food is around. i would add a tiny bit of food to the water and wait for the coral to "become receptive", before feeding. if that doesn't work, add a tiny bit of garlic in the food. +1 on the tropic marin lps food
